Blackrazor wrote:CCA is like peak watts - largely meaningless for everyday use.
What IS important is how the battery holds up under load and whether the voltage drops as it provides power. Hence why medium output deep cycles (Optima, etc) work better than supposedly higher output starters
Or to explain another way - you want a battery that can do steady, moderate current over a long time, rather than one with a massive burst of current for a few seconds and then goes 'phut'
